> You need to give opera the location of the directory where java is
> actually installed, rather than a symlink to it. To find this, if you
> type " ls -l /usr/bin/java " at a command prompt, it will give you the
> target location for that link. On my system it gives me
> /etc/alternatives/java. This is another symlink, so if you now type ls
> -l /etc/alternatives/java, you should get the answer you need. On my
> system, this is /usr/lib/jvm/java-1.5.0-sun/jre/bin/java.
> 
> Alternatively, you can get the same information by typing dpkg -L
> sun-java5-jre or using adept.

I did as above and it almost worked. When I reach java-1.5.0-sun it
turns out to be a link to java-1.5.0.08. So I carry on with /jre/bin
but I cannot see any files. They are there and I can see them using
konqueror. However Opera is only looking for folders so it doesn't see
the files. So I can't set it up in Opera, unless I am missing something.
